After spending the day at Putrajaya, we went straight on to Subang New Village (at around 5 something in the evening) for dinner.

Kwai Lam Seafood Restaurant is the place where my parents last went like 10 years ago with small little me, and they highly recommend this place for seafood. It's located further in from TUDM, Subang and you can spot the white sign along a row of seafood restaurants.

For people staying in Puchong, it is quite far given an average of 20-30 minutes' drive. But for me, (I drove from Puchong to Subang, yesterday) it took me about 45 minutes. T.T LOL.

You have to be there early, meaning from 5pm-6pm as people will start crowding the restaurant as early as 6pm. It's easier to secure a place for parking too, because there is limited parking space beside the restaurant. Unless you don't mind parking a distance away, it's still okay to come at 7pm.
